British fashion report
A British fashion magazine described women's bathing suits in this era as stiff or large. This style had large puff sleeve that would fill with water to prevent the fabric from clinging to the skin.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
Swimming popularized
In the 1700's swimming was popularized again. Women were allowed to swim as well but they could only do so in nightgown-like dresses.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
Beaches
During the 1800's men and women's modesty standards were at a high. Women were expected to wear high collared dresses that commonly went down to their toes.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
Europe 1870's
Women's swimming in Europe was popularized around the 1870's. While swimming they commonly wore less bulky trousers with a blouse sewn in, pulling the look together with some gloves, a bathing cap, a belt, and some rubber shoes.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
America 1870's
While Europe's looks where less bulky, American women found that look to be "too manly" and kept the skirts but they were 3 inches about the heel.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
Tighter suits
during the 1930's, women's suits were made tighter and shortened. This allowed for more movement. While the one piece bathing suit was a popular look, they were offend paired with skirts. https://explore.proquest.com/sirsdiscoverer/document/2266156157?accountid=3541 -
